Types of Alarm Systems
Various types of alarm systems often fortify home security, each built to handle different needs and preferences. One widely-used type is the intrusion alarm system, which detects unauthorized entry through sensors mounted on doors and windows. Another is the fire alarm system, outfitted with smoke and heat detectors to alert residents of potential fires. Moreover, there are environmental alarm systems that monitor for hazards like carbon monoxide or flooding. Wireless alarm systems are growing in demand for their ease of installation and flexibility, while hardwired systems ensure reliable, consistent performance. Smart alarm systems work with home automation, offering remote access and control via smartphones. Each type plays an important role in improving home protection and guaranteeing peace of mind for homeowners.
Monitoring Options Explained
Even though multiple alarm systems supply necessary protection, the effectiveness of these systems largely depends on the monitoring options chosen. Homeowners typically have three primary choices: self-monitoring, professional monitoring, and hybrid systems. Self-monitoring permits individuals to receive alerts and respond to incidents through their smartphones, delivering flexibility but requiring constant attention. Professional monitoring, in contrast, delivers round-the-clock vigilance by trained personnel who can alert authorities as needed. Hybrid systems integrate both methods, permitting homeowners to monitor their alarms while also benefiting from professional oversight. Each option presents unique benefits and challenges, making it crucial for homeowners to consider their lifestyle and security needs. Finally, the right monitoring decision enhances the reliability of alarm systems, offering peace of mind.

What's the Typical Cost of a Comprehensive Home Security System?
An extensive home security system usually costs between $200 to $2,000, based on installation, equipment, and features. Monthly monitoring services may add an additional $20 to $60, affecting the overall cost in home safety.
